The Prelude had just been redesigned the previous year, and so Honda's sporty coupe remained the same for the 1989 model year.
The 1989 Honda Prelude came in three trims: the base S model, the midrange Si, and the 4WS. The S had a 2.0-liter, 104 horsepower engine. The Si and the 4WS both came with a 2.0-liter, 135-horsepower engine, which was Honda's most powerful engine to date. The Si and 4WS were both well-equipped with things like power windows. All Preludes had a sunroof. Fuel economy was about 23/27.
Drivers are very enthusiastic about the 1989 Honda Prelude, even today. Some even say it is the best car they have ever driven, citing the handling, comfortable seats, and sporty looks as their favorite features. Many drivers wish for more power, and some complain about the tiny backseat.
